    Tip for Fall: Dividing Your Perennials

    Do you want more blooms on your perennials next year? During the early fall days—when there is less heat stress on your plants—is a perfect time to divide perennials. When you split a perennial, you will rejuvenate the root system allowing it to spread out and absorb nutrients, which helps create more blooms.
